3 Bouts To Watch At ONE Fight Night 29

Lumpinee Stadium will be treated to another exciting event of martial arts action for ONE Fight Night 29. ONE Championship will deliver 11 bouts, capping off the evening with ONE Atomweight Muay Thai World Champion Allycia Hellen Rodrigues defending her crown against promotional newcomer Marie McManamon. Still, there’s a lot to take in on Friday night.

Looking beyond the main event, there will be plenty of bouts that promise fireworks. Specifically, MMA should shine in U.S. primetime on Prime Video. These are three bouts you will want to watch at ONE Fight Night 29.

ONE Fight Night 29: Shamil Erdogan vs. Gilberto Galvao

Shamil Erdogan will have a quick turnaround for a light heavyweight matchup. Standing across from him will be Gilberto Galvao. As Erdogan eyes a possible meeting with Anatoly Malykhin at middleweight, he is hoping to double down at light heavyweight as well.

Erdogan competed recently at ONE 171: Qatar. However, he did not have to put much effort in with a shocking sub-minute knockout of Aung La N Sang. After resetting, he is right back to work to build on his momentum.

Galvao returns for the first time in over a year and will have all the motivation to test the Turk in all facets of the game. The Brazilian’s ground game could deter Erdogan from taking it down to the mat, and Galvao’s power could threaten at any moment. Although a decided favorite, this will be a stern test for Erdogan and a big opportunity for Galvao at ONE Fight Night 29.

ONE Fight Night 29: Enkh-Orgil Baatarkhuu vs. Jeremy Pacatiw

Two bantamweight athletes look to officially start their winning streak at ONE Fight Night 29. Both Enkh-Orgil Baatarkhuu and Jeremy Pacatiw are enjoying back-to-back wins heading into the night. Only one will pick up the coveted third-straight victory.

Baatarkhuu started his ONE tenure hot with three consecutive wins before being derailed by Artem Belakh. The Mongolian has responded with wins over Carlo Bumina-ang and Aaron Canarte to reestablish himself in the chase. One more win would bring him closer to the official ONE athlete rankings.

Pacatiw has already brushed up against Fabricio Andrade, now the division’s king. It wasn’t the result he wanted, but he has rebounded with wins over Tial Thang and Wang Shuo. Three years past his last loss to the division’s king, Pacatiw wants his chance to prove how much he has grown during ONE Fight Night 29 tonight.

ONE Fight Night 29: Banma Douji vs. Joshua Perreira

China’s Banma Douji has had an up-and-down career in ONE, but he is hoping 2025 will put him on the path to success. A newcomer will step foot onto the global stage to prevent that. Joshua Perreira brings in a perfect 5-0 record.

Perreira represents Hawaii but fights out of Columbus, Ohio, and Matt Brown’s Immortal Martial Arts Center. The 27-year-old has shown himself well on the regional circuit but is now ready for the big time. This matchup will be the first test to see if he belongs among the MMA elite.

While a win will not move either man up into title contention right away, it will give them a great starting point in the first quarter of 2025. More importantly for fans, the stylistic clash could garner one of the best action-packed fights of the night. Do not sleep on this flyweight MMA encounter.

ONE Fight Night 29 airs live on Friday, March 7, on Prime Video. The action begins at 8 p.m. EST/5 p.m. PST. The event is free for all Amazon Prime subscribers based in the U.S. and Canada.
